iPhone 18 Pro and iPhone 18 Pro Max Specifications
According to the information received, the iPhone 18 Pro models will be powered by TSMC’s A20 Pro chip, which is manufactured using a 2-nanometer process and offers high performance and power efficiency.
While the 6.3-inch and 6.9-inch screen sizes will be retained, a switch to the more power-efficient LTPO+ display panel technology is planned. Additionally, it is stated that the Dynamic Range will be reduced by approximately 35% due to the relocation of some of the Face ID components under the screen.
In the camera system, a first in iPhone history is expected: the 48-megapixel Fusion main camera will feature variable aperture technology. This will allow users to physically adjust the lens aperture to capture more light in low light conditions or manually control the depth of field relative to the ground.
Furthermore, the devices will include Apple’s designed C2 5G modem and Wi-Fi 7-enabled N2 chip, as well as advanced connectivity features offering direct satellite internet and data usage.
In terms of battery capacity, the iPhone 18 Pro Max model is expected to reach approximately 5,500 mAh, offering the longest battery life in the series. The devices are expected to come with a combination of titanium and a redesigned Ceramic Shield rear glass to keep the chassis lightweight and increase durability.
Due to the global increase in chip and memory costs, leaked information suggests that the iPhone 18 Pro series may be offered for sale with a starting price between $100 and $300 higher than previous generations.

When fully opened, the device has a huge inner screen, approximately 7.8 inches wide, like an iPad, and when closed, its 5.5-inch outer screen allows for comfortable one-handed use. The chassis design uses liquid metal hinges, titanium and aluminum alloy; the device is planned to be one of the thinnest models in Apple history, remaining only 4.5 mm thick when opened.
Due to its slim design, the model will not feature the TrueDepth camera system and will instead have Touch ID integrated into the power button, familiar from iPad models.
In terms of performance, it is expected to be powered by TSMC’s A20 chip, manufactured with 2-nanometer architecture, and 12 GB of RAM. The telephoto lens will be omitted, opting for a dual rear camera setup with a 48-megapixel main and ultra-wide-angle lens, while the front cameras will be either in-display or punch-hole design with a 24-megapixel resolution.
Thanks to the 4:3 aspect ratio on the inner screen, a simplified multitasking structure will be offered on iOS, allowing users to run two applications side-by-side.
With a massive battery capacity of approximately 5,400 to 5,800 mAh, the iPhone Ultra is expected to constitute Apple’s most luxurious segment in terms of price. According to the latest leaked data, the device is expected to launch with a fairly high starting price tag between $2,000 and $2,500.
